I thought the insanity had ended. Guess not? CarbineI was at a gun show this past weekend. There were 6-8 7600/760s, all in common calibers. The least expensive was $1875 and was bubba'd/painted and beat. The most was a 308 carbine and the asking price was $3700. No way.
